MARGAO: In a proactive move to curb traffic violations, the Margao Town Police initiated action against multiple offenders during routine patrols this week.
Led by Police Inspector Suraj Samant, officers identified several violations, resulting in the seizure of four two-wheelers.
Two rent-a-bike vehicles were found illegally parked on the footpath and were operating without valid fitness certificates.
Both vehicles were immediately attached as per legal provisions.
In a separate incident, police seized two motorcycles equipped with modified silencers and lacking number plates.
Authorities stated that such modifications not only violate the Motor Vehicles Act but also contribute to noise pollution in the area.
Legal action has been initiated against all offenders. The Margao Town Police have reaffirmed their commitment to ensuring public safety and warned of strict action against similar violations in the future.
